Grandinetti v. Tashjian — 2d Cir. (argued September 10, 2026)
The Second Circuit reviews John Grandinetti Junior's false-arrest and malicious-prosecution claims against New York State Police investigator Sean Tashjian. Police linked a Facebook account in Grandinetti's name and a Jeep registered to him to a suspected drug sale. Tashjian arrested him nearly a year later; the charges were later withdrawn. The district court entered summary judgment for Tashjian, finding probable cause and, alternatively, qualified immunity. The appeal asks whether the evidence supported those conclusions.
